We recently went camping, and one of my favorite things to do when camping is cooking over a campfire. We did hobo packs the first night and mountain pies the second night. Both nights were a hit with the whole family.
Pretty much anything you throw in foil packet and toss over a campfire will work here. You can go right on the coals, but this was a recent fire, so I put them on a grate on top. There’s 2 layers of heavy duty foil here, but you don’t want it over a direct flame. These would work great on the grill too. I went for 30 minutes, flipped it, & let it go another 30 minutes.
I was looking for stew meat or cubed beef in the grocery store, but the Aldi on the way to the campground had beef that was marked as “Good for Carne Asada” and it looked perfect.

I learned through Google (with help from Gemini) that the male Carolina Wren will start to make several nests in suitable spots before courting a mate. He started putting in some materials a few days ago, but this is the first time I have seen him on camera since. (I put in the peanuts in the meantime.)
Apparently, if he successfully woos a female, he then lets her pick the most suitable of his locations, and they will continue to build the nest together. These alternate locations can be used to mark his territory, confuse predators, and act as a quick location to start from again should they decide to move.
